Electroreduction of 2- and 3-Chlorodibenzofuran in Deuterated Methanol

The cathodic reduction of dibenzofuran (2), 2-chlorodibenzofuran (4), and 3-chlorodibenzofuran (1) in deuterated methanol is investigated. The Birch-type reduction product 1,4-dibenzofuran (3) is formed from 1 via 2, whereas 2-chloro-1,4-dihydrodibenzofuran (5) is obtained as by-product besides 3 from 4 as starting compound. Deuterium is only incorporated into the reduction products if CH3OD or CD3OD but not if CD3OH are used. This observation is strongly indicative of a polar mechanism involving protonation rather than a radical mechanism with hydrogen atom abstraction to be operative.
